Ş ş (S-cedilla) is a letter used in Turkish, Azeri, Tatar, Kurdish, Crimean Tatar and Turkmenian languages.
This letter is pronounced similarly to "sh" — IPA: [ʃ].
Example words: Eskişehir, Şımarık
Example names: Hakan Şükür, Hasan Şaş, Rüştü Reçber
It is sometimes used to represent the Romanian letter Ș/ș (S with comma) on outdated systems which do not support the glyph. Example word: Timișoara.
The letter ş is sometimes used to represent a "pharyngealized s" when transliterating such languages as Arabic, although the letter ṣ is more frequently used for this letter. See Tsade.
